Class Constant<T>

java.lang.Object
org.apache.commons.functor.core.Constant<T>
Type Parameters:
T - the returned value type.
All Implemented Interfaces:
Serializable, BinaryFunction<Object,Object,T>, BinaryFunctor<Object,Object>, BinaryPredicate<Object,Object>, Function<T>, Functor, NullaryFunctor, Predicate, UnaryFunction<Object,T>, UnaryFunctor<Object>, UnaryPredicate<Object>

Evaluates to constant value.

Tests to a constant value, assuming a boolean of Boolean value is supplied. Note that although this class implements Serializable, a given instance will only be truly Serializable if the constant Object is. Attempts to serialize an instance whose value is not Serializable will result in an exception.

    • equals

      public boolean equals(Object that)
      Indicates whether some other object is "equal to" this functor. This method must adhere to general Object.equals contract. Additionally, this method can return true only if the specified Object implements the same functor interface and is known to produce the same results and/or side-effects for the same arguments (if any).

      While implementators are strongly encouraged to override the default Object implementation of this method, note that the default Object implementation does in fact adhere to the functor equals contract.

      Specified by:
      equals in interface Functor
      Overrides:
      equals in class Object
      Parameters:
      that - the object to compare this functor to
      Returns:
      true iff the given object implements this functor interface, and is known to produce the same results and/or side-effects for the same arguments (if any).
